New erythritol derivatives from the fertile form of Roccella montagnei.
Thuc-Huy Duong,Bui Linh Chi Huynh,Warinthorn Chavasiri,Marylène Chollet-Krugler,Van Kieu Nguyen,Thi Hoai Nguyen,Poul Erik Hansen,Pierre Le Pogam,Holger Thüs,Joël Boustie,Kim Phi Phung Nguyen +10 more
TL;DR: Chemical investigation of the methanol extract of the fertile form of Roccella montagnei collected in Vietnam afforded twelve secondary metabolites, including five new montagnetol derivatives, orsellinylmontagnetols A-D and a furanyl derivative together with seven known compounds.

Chemical constituents of the lichen Usnea baileyi (Stirt.) Zahlbr
Kieu Van Nguyen,Thuc-Huy Duong,Thuc-Huy Duong,Kim Phi Phung Nguyen,Ek Sangvichien,Piyanuch Wonganan,Warinthorn Chavasiri +6 more
TL;DR: In this article, the authors investigated the chemical constituents of the lichen Usnea baileyi (Stirt) and found a new dimeric xanthone, bailexanthone (1), and a novel depsidone, bailesidone (2), along with twenty-five known metabolites.
